Chicken cobbler is a comforting dish that brings together the heartiness of a classic pot pie with the ease of a casserole. This recipe takes inspiration from the traditional Southern cobbler, known for its biscuit topping, and infuses it with a modern twist using Red Lobster’s Cheddar Bay biscuit mix. The creamy, saucy, and chunky texture is achieved by combining shredded rotisserie chicken with a medley of vegetables. It’s a perfect dish for those looking to enjoy a cozy meal without spending hours in the kitchen.
This chicken cobbler pairs wonderfully with a simple green salad dressed with a light vinaigrette, which adds a refreshing contrast to the rich and creamy cobbler. For a heartier meal, consider serving it alongside buttery mashed potatoes or a side of roasted Brussels sprouts. A glass of chilled white wine, such as a Chardonnay, complements the flavors beautifully.

Cheddar Bay Chicken Cobbler
Servings: 6

Ingredients
1 package Red Lobster Cheddar Bay Biscuit Mix
1 1/4 cups shredded rotisserie chicken
1 cup frozen peas and carrots
1 can (10.5 oz) cream of chicken soup
1/2 cup milk
1/2 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1/4 cup melted butter
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on black pepper
